Floodwater Removal Cost in Kalama, WA

The cost of floodwater removal in Kalama, WA,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ide you with a detailed estimate and work with you to develop a plan that meets your specific needs and budget.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and location of water source
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of equipment needed
Cleaning and Disinfecting $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of equipment needed
Final Inspection and Report $500 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and complexity of report

The exact cost of floodwater removal will depend on an on-site assessment and the specific needs of your property.
